I've got a 91 1LE (original owner) with 141K (almost stock suspension - exception of wear items - poly engine/trans mounts, greasable sway bar bushings, Monroe Sensatracs in front/back, and replaced the balljoints, tie rods and idler arm with Moog parts in the last few years). Non STock - I did add in an oem wonderbar - not sure why the 91s didn't have it, but it was only $20 from the junkyard, and I was replacing the swaybar bushings anyway.
I'm looking to replace the other bushings with poly as well with a kit.
Outside of this, what are inexpensive upgrades/wear replacements that I should do? I want to replace items that have worn out, or those that will get me great bang for the buck. The 1LE came with an upgraded suspension, and I don't want to toss any good stock parts (rather spend that money elsewhere and get my value out of what I have.
I would rather keep ride height as is, since it is a daily driver (when it's dry out).
A priority list with $ range would be nice (levels of performance and cost) based on everyone's experience with upgrades.

Well you can get replacement 1le endlinks from any dealer, the rest of the bushings are the same as far as i know, replacement 1le springs can be found, sways dont wear out.
Monroes are NOT sufficient for your suspension. you need Bilsteins or better. you will blow the monroes shortly they are not intended for the stiffer springs/lowered ride height.

While there are better parts out than the 1LE has, I wouldn't go messing around with it too much if, like you said, you want a comfortable daily driver.
I would upgrade the brake pads; I am running Hawks HPS and I like them.
If you like, some a-arm bushings would be a good idea. I am going to go with the Global West 'DEL-A-LUM' bushings. Also, lower control arms and pan hard bar are some good upgrades that won't compromise the ride too much (depending on what ends you run) and will give a better feel in the rear of the car.
I would reccomend KONIs for the shocks/struts. Little pricey, but worth it in my opinion.
